What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Dubai to Málaga?

The average price of all flights from Dubai to Málaga cl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
For Dubai to Málaga, Wednesday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Saturday is the most expensive. Flying from Málaga back to Dubai, the best deals are generally found on Monday, with Thursday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Dubai to Málaga?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Dubai to Málaga,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Dubai to Málaga is October, where tickets cost AED 2,189 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and August, where the average cost of tickets is AED 3,224 and AED 3,122 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Dubai to Málaga?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Dubai to Málaga,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Dubai to Málaga,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 64 days before departure.

FAQs for booking flights from Dubai to Málaga

  • What is the cheapest flight from Dubai to Málaga?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Dubai to Málaga was AED 157 for a one-way ticket and AED 280 for a return.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Dubai to Málaga?

    Dubai and Málaga are both served by 1 main airport. You will leave Dubai from Dubai Intl and will be arriving at Malaga.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Dubai to Málaga?

    We unfortunately don’t have that data for this specific route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Dubai to Málaga?

    SkyTeam, oneworld, and Star Alliance are the airline alliances operating flights between Dubai and Málaga, with Star Alliance being the most commonly used for this route.
